Ultra-High-Resolution Microscopy in a Modular System

By PI-Medical

In life sciences, chemical-pharmaceutical analyses or modern material sciences, the optical resolution and information content of classical microscopy methods are no longer sufficient.

In order to obtain the most comprehensive information on a sample, modular, high-resolution microscope systems open up interesting opportunities, since different microscopy methods can be used either individually or in combination.

As high-precision and dynamic sample positioning is indispensable in most application areas, piezo-based scanning stages are a good solution. Thanks to their compact design, they can easily be integrated in microscopes.
